"We don't want to use AI to replace people in our organization! Where do we see AI being our best copilot? Seated right next to us to help us do things faster, better, cheaper." - Jayson Lowe Episode 20 In this episode, we sit down with Jayson Lowe, the CEO of Ascendant Financial and an entrepreneur who has built an impressive 13 companies. Jayson shares his remarkable journey, from his early leadership experiences to becoming a champion of financial education through the concept of becoming your own banker. We explore the personal and professional challenges he faced, including the emotional weight of losing loved ones and the impact it had on his work and life. Jayson talks about the pivotal moments that shaped him, such as when he built a multimillion-dollar business inside a large corporation and later transitioned to entrepreneurship. Jayson delves into his philosophy on leadership, explaining how important it is to surround yourself with great people and develop chemistry in teams to achieve success. His experience leading a turnaround effort at a struggling location in Tampa, Florida, for a global company underscores his approach to leadership through commitment and belief in people. He shares how this experience not only transformed the company but also affirmed his understanding of what it takes to lead effectively. We also touch on the deeply personal side of Jayson’s journey, including the loss of his father and how grief shaped his perspective on life and work. Jayson emphasizes the importance of processing grief and seeking help when necessary, especially for those who tend to bury their emotions in their work. His candid discussion about workaholism and its effects provides valuable insights for high-performing entrepreneurs who often struggle with balance. Jayson also opens up about his shift into financial education and how he discovered the infinite banking concept. After attending a conference and learning about the power of this financial strategy, he began educating others and building a successful business around it. His entrepreneurial journey wasn’t without its challenges, including a major partnership breakup that led to the founding of Ascendant Financial. Despite the difficulties, Jayson’s resilience and forward-thinking attitude have allowed him to build a thriving business that serves clients across North America. The episode closes with a discussion on the role of technology in today’s business world. Jayson shares how Ascendant Financial has leveraged technology, particularly during the global pandemic, to automate processes and create efficiencies without replacing people. His commitment to using AI as a copilot to enhance team performance is a key takeaway for entrepreneurs looking to integrate technology in a meaningful way. Listeners will gain valuable lessons in leadership, resilience, personal growth, and the power of leveraging both people and technology to build a successful business. Jayson’s story is a testament to the strength of perseverance and the importance of staying focused on long-term goals while remaining adaptable in the face of change.
